密码安全 #
一、密码哈希 #
1.1 创建哈希 #
php
<?php
$hash = password_hash('password123', PASSWORD_DEFAULT);
1.2 验证密码 #
php
<?php
if (password_verify($password, $hash)) {
echo "密码正确";
}
二、密码强度 #
php
<?php
function isStrongPassword(string $password): bool
{
return strlen($password) >= 8
&& preg_match('/[A-Z]/', $password)
&& preg_match('/[a-z]/', $password)
&& preg_match('/[0-9]/', $password);
}
三、总结 #
本章学习了密码安全,下一章将学习会话安全。
最后更新:2026-03-26